With a remarkably comfortable elastic band and great, balanced sound, the Arctis 7 is the wireless gaming headset to beat.
Great headset ! Really confortable with the Ski Google Suspnesion Band. Really good DTS 7.1 quality without audio lag. The battery keeps the charge for a long time. The auto speaker switching is really good too.

Wired gaming gear has been a must in the past when playing reaction based games. Especially those fast-paced, action games that require quick, zero-lag responsiveness. However, the cable-less, clutter-free appeal of wireless has always been there, waiting for the technology to improve.
Comfortable and adjustable ski goggle headband; Superb surround sound quality; Retractable and high-quality mic; The ear pads are snug and remain so for hours; +24 hour battery life; Lagless connection through the dongle
The SteelSeries Arctis 7, as we expected, is a killer gaming headset. It features an awesome design, tons of flexibility thanks to the fact that it works both wirelessly and in wired mode, and a pretty great sound quality. Of course, at $150, it has some pretty intense competition.
